The Alzheimers Score in 80812, Cope, Colorado is 55 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

59.26 percent of the population in 80812 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 71.60 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 2.47 percent of the residents in 80812 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.40 members with about 2.52 cars available per household.

An estimate of 97.57 percent of the residents in 80812 has some form of health insurance. 60.42 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 43.06 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 80812 would have to travel an average of 39.97 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Kit Carson County Memorial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 80812, Cope, Colorado.

As of , an estimate of 288 residents live in 80812 with a median age of 41.0 years. 33.33 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 12.85 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 33.81 percent of the residents in 80812 is currently married, and 27.14 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 80812 is $4,322.92.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 80812 is approximately $550. The median household spends about 12.72 percent of their income on housing.
